B2B Sales Outsourcing: A Comprehensive Guide to Streamlining Your Sales Process

Philipp S.
Last updated on July 26, 2023

In these uncertain times, businesses seek ways to maximize efficiency and cut costs. One such way is through sales outsourcing in the business-to-business (B2B) space. Outsourcing sales transactions means that a business unit can transfer its sales activities to an external service provider who specializes in those services.

What is B2B Sales Outsourcing?

Sales outsourcing is a process by which a business unit transfers its sales activities to an external service provider who specializes in those services. The outsourcer can provide a variety of services, including lead generation, prospecting, customer service and more. They may also be able to offer specialized expertise when it comes to closing deals and negotiating contracts. Sales outsourcing B2B is a great way for businesses to access top talent and resources without having to invest time and money into hiring, training and managing the sales team in-house.

Benefits of B2B Sales Outsourcing

Increased Efficiency

Outsourcing sales B2B can lead to an increase in efficiency and cost-effectiveness. It allows business units to focus on their core strengths while allowing another company to take care of the sales process. This can drastically improve the bottom line and help businesses reach out to a more diverse customer base faster. 

Improved Quality

By outsourcing your B2B sales team, businesses are able to ensure that they hire experts with the right knowledge and experience for the job. These professionals have access to the latest technology and resources so they are better equipped when it comes to closing deals successfully. 

Increased Accessibility

Sales outsourcing gives businesses access to customers all over the world since service providers often have international networks and contacts. This can open up opportunities that may not have been available before especially when you rely on just field sales. 

Sales Outsourcing Cost Savings

Outsourcing your sales team or sales staff also helps businesses reduce overhead costs such as salaries, employee benefits, equipment rentals, office space costs etc. Since sales outsourcing provides efficient solutions for lesser costs, businesses can save money and invest in other areas of their business. 

Risk Mitigation

When a business outsources its sales process, it reduces its risk exposure by taking advantage of expertise from outside sources. The provider will be responsible for any mistakes or errors during a sale transaction which helps minimize potential losses or damages that could occur otherwise. 


With sales outsourcing services, businesses can easily scale up or down depending on their growth projections without having to worry about personnel or resources at all times. This allows companies to stay agile and be more market responsive while focusing on their core competencies rather than worrying about filling positions or looking after employees every day.

Increased Access to Expertise

Outsourcing often means delegating certain tasks to professionals who have more expertise in those specific tasks than the company’s own in-house staff. This access to expert knowledge helps businesses gain a competitive edge and enables them to focus on their core strengths while relying on outside experts for specific tasks. 

When is sales outsourcing worthwhile?

Sales power is a big advantage for any business, and outsourcing sales is an effective way to tap into additional expertise. When you are considering outsourcing distribution or other types of areas in your sales process, here are a few circumstances that might make it the ideal decision:

Outsourcing your entire distribution

Outsourcing your entire channel to a third-party sales team can be an effective way to increase customer reach and market growth. But if you’re considering this option, there are some things to consider before making the leap. The key question is: “What phase of growth is your business in?”

Why should you outsource parts of distribution?

If you’re in the early stages of growth, you may not have the resources or expertise to create a full-fledged sales team. Outsourcing certain parts of your distribution process can provide access to new markets and customer segments faster than if you hired an entire internal team. Additionally, it allows for more flexibility and scalability as your business

Outsourcing your lead qualification

When you’re in the early stages of your sales process and don’t have a highly qualified lead generation team, outsourcing this part of the process can be beneficial. A third-party lead qualification team can also help identify which leads are most likely to close so you can focus on them first.

Sales Outsourcing of telesales /telemarketing

If you’ve already identified a pool of qualified leads and want to take your sales process one step further, you should consider outsourcing your telesales/telemarketing. An outsourced team can help make the calls for you, allowing you to focus on building relationships with customers who have expressed interest in what you have to offer.

Clarity in the sales process

A lack of clarity in the sales process can lead to inefficiency, resulting in time and money being wasted on ineffective tactics. This can include poor customer segmentation, failing to track customer interactions, or not properly defining roles and expectations for the sales team. With sales outsourcing, you can remove these issues by creating a clear, reliable process that increases visibility into the sales pipeline and enables more accurate forecasting.

Well-trained sales professionals

A lack of training for the sales team can lead to a decrease in productivity and efficiency. Without proper onboarding, understanding of product features and benefits, or even knowledge of customer segments, the conversion rate is likely to suffer as well as total revenue. Sales outsourcing helps mitigate this through the use of qualified, experienced and well-trained salespeople who can ensure consistent results.

Maximized Technology

Inefficient use of software tools such as CRM systems or marketing automation platforms can significantly slow down a company’s sales cycle. These technologies are designed to help streamline processes but if they are used incorrectly it will take longer to close deals and generate more business. Sales outsourcing can help optimize the use of technology to ensure that it is used properly, saving time and money in the long run.

More focus on core competencies of the business

Outsourcing allows companies to focus on their core competencies instead of worrying about processes outside their scope. By outsourcing sales B2B, businesses can leverage experienced professionals who have a deep understanding of the market, products, services, and customers. This helps companies gain access to the most up-to-date knowledge and current trends in the industry. 

Market knowledge

 Understanding the target market is essential for building successful relationships with potential buyers. Outsourcing services provide an opportunity for companies to gain valuable insight into consumer mindsets by leveraging data analytics platforms.  

Sales teams specialize in acquiring new customers

Generating leads and acquiring new customers can be a daunting task for many businesses. Outsourcing companies can provide specialized sales teams that are knowledgeable about the industry and have experience in selling products or services to B2B buyers. By leveraging these resources, businesses can increase their customer base and generate more revenue from their efforts.

B2B Sales outsourcing: Conclusion

Sales outsourcing in B2B provides companies with the opportunity for increased efficiency and improved margins. Not only does it help reduce overhead and extend capabilities, but it also helps ensure you’re utilizing the best sales talent available today. When managed strategically, outsourcing sales operations can be extremely beneficial for organizations looking to elevate their performance. Keeping in mind the three conditions in which sales outsourcing is advised—time constraints, financial constraints, and technical requirements—will help determine how successful a program will be when implemented.

As your business grows, so should your sales operations. With better team composition, technology enhancements, and improved processes, companies can unlock maximum efficiency from their sales efforts by leveraging the appropriate forms of sales outsourcing.

